Web23 nov. 2024 · Words like ‘good’ ‘bad’ and ‘wrong’ are emotional and opinionated. Replace them with more specific words e.g. bad = dangerous, harmful. wrong = unethical, unfair. 6. Don’t address the reader as ‘you’. The problem with ‘you’ is that it is too conversational. There are many ways to avoid using ‘you’. e.g.

WebAcademic. The IELTS Academic Writing test takes 60 minutes. Candidates have to complete two tasks, of 150 and 250 words. In task 1, candidates are asked to describe some information in the form of one or more bar charts , line graphs , diagrams , pie charts or tables. In task 2, candidates are given an opinion, a problem or an issue to discuss.

WebBy knowing a lot of prevalent words you will understand the reading texts better. Moreover, vocabulary is one of the four marking criteria used to assess you IELTS writing. So one of the secrets of a successful essay is a broad range of vocabulary. Simply memorizing the words is not enough: you need to know how to adopt the words in your writing.
